Your Facebook business page is your digital storefront. Before you can start marketing and selling toys, make sure your page looks credible, informative, and brand-appropriate.
Tips for setting up your page:
Use a recognizable logo as your profile picture. If you're a distributor, use your company's logo.
Add a cover image that showcases your toy categories or top-selling items.
Complete the About section with detailed information including your business type (e.g., large toy retailer), location, contact details, and website URL.
Set a custom username (e.g., @BestToy) to make it easier for people to find and tag your brand.
This page should clearly tell your audience who you are, what you do, and how to buy from you.
Facebook allows precise audience targeting, but you need to know who you're trying to reach. In the toy industry, potential audiences include:
Parents shopping for their children
Toy retailers looking for new inventory
Educational institutions seeking toys for classrooms
Gift shops and event organizers
International toy importers
Define your buyer personas and create content that speaks to their needs. For example, if you sell educational toys, highlight how your products improve cognitive skills or support STEM learning.

One of Facebook's biggest advantages is its ad platform. Facebook Ads allow you to reach very specific audiences based on location, age, interests, occupation, behavior, and more.
Traffic Ads – Send people to your toy catalog or website.
Engagement Ads – Get likes, comments, or shares on your posts.
Lead Generation Ads – Collect emails from toy store owners or buyers.
Conversion Ads – Drive purchases or quote requests on your site.
Audience targeting tips:
Target parents of kids aged 2–12 for toy promotions.
Create Lookalike Audiences from your best existing customers.
With the right budget and targeting, Facebook Ads can produce a significant ROI.

Don't just post blindly. Use Facebook Insights to understand what's working and what's not. Track metrics such as:
Page Likes and Follows
Post Reach and Engagement
Click-through Rates (CTR)
Ad Performance Metrics
Conversion Tracking (via Facebook Pixel)
Use this data to refine your content schedule, improve your targeting, and adjust your ad creatives.
